Palestinians See Tacit PA Approval for Attacks Against Israelis

(New York Times) Diaa Hadid and Rami Nazzal - Fadi Alon, 21, a Palestinian, was fatally shot by Israeli police officers on Sunday after he stabbed and wounded a 15-year-old Jewish boy in Jerusalem. Palestinians widely viewed PA President Abbas' speech last week at the UN General Assembly as tacit approval for defiant, violent attacks against Israelis - even though Abbas made no such call. "He gave a green light for the attacks, that's what people think," said Mahmoud, 26, from east Jerusalem. A funeral tent in the Shuafat neighborhood already bore posters of Alon's visage, with Abbas' face superimposed behind him, alongside the slogan, "Behind the president, there are soldiers ready."
